[406] Alice Lindstrom remembers:
[407] Lucy, the sixth child of the family had scarlet fever when she was very young which left her with a lot of problems. She was a slow learner in school so dropped out at an early age. She did domestic work off and on and stayed at home a good deal of the time. She would rather work in the garden than do housework. Mother always took her into the garden with her which she would rather do than to do the dishes. When it came timeto pick the strawberries in front of the bee hive, then I was elected to do this as I had no fear of the bees and they seem to sense this. Lucy had often put the dirty fry pan up in the warming oven on the stove so she wouldn'y have to wash it, when it was her turn to do the dishes so I would get it when it was my turn. She would start down town to get the mail at the post office at 8:00 a.m. and someone would have to go after her at 11:00 o'clockto get the meat for lunch. She would stop to visit everyone on her way home, such old friends as Maggie Chace. Rose Hearty, etc. She had a very protected life even though she was four years older than I was. Mother always said "comb her hair for her, press her dress, which she had taken off and thrown in a heap on a chair so I got so I put is on the stair railing so I wouldn't have to press it so often." If she had a short temper with mother, she would say you know how she is, so she was always excused for everything. Her feet always hurt her so she got new shoes about every six weeks and I had to wear out the old ones. Those shoes were always nice when the were new so she never did consider a good fit.
[408] Lucy was born October 8, 1901, and married William Prochaska of Coleman, WI., they were married for a few years and divorced while she was pregnant with Dick. There were two sons from this marriage, William Jr. and Dick. William lived in Springfield, MO with his wife Rhodora. They had two girls, Jeanne, married and two girls; and Janet who has one girl named Amber. Richard lives in Nipoma, CA. He has three boys from his first marriage. While he was in the service he married a girl from Texas and had a baby girl. Their marriage didn't last as she had children from a previousmarriage and thet were wards of the State, so when he was sent to the State of Maine in service, they were not allowed to take them, so she returned to Texas and left Dick. Its a sad ending from what I understand, she is now married and has some of Dick's boys who are younger than she is, they are now married too. We have heard from Dick that they are in Killeen, Texas.
